Choosing the Right Photo Booth for Your Event


Selecting the right photo booth for your event is vital. Here are some tips to guide you:


1. Determine Your Budget

Your budget significantly impacts what type of photo booth you can rent. Different packages offer various features, durations, and customization options. Researching photobooth rental near me options will help you find a fit that meets your wallet's needs.


2. Explore Customization Options

Look for companies that offer customization. Personalizing your backdrop, props, and photo layouts to align with your event's theme enhances the overall experience. This detail is crucial for weddings where ambiance is key.


3. Look for Quality

Not all photo booths are created equal. Check online reviews and ask for recommendations. Ensure you select a reputable vendor that offers high-quality equipment and prints.


Creativity: The Key to Engagement


Creativity plays a significant role in engaging guests at your event. Here are some innovative ideas:


1. Themed Backdrops and Props

Provide props and backdrops that reflect your event’s theme. For example, if you're hosting a beach-themed wedding in San Diego, include items like sunglasses and beach balls. This not only entertains guests but also creates memorable photo opportunities.


2. Instant Prints and Social Media Sharing

Enable instant printing options for guests to take home their photos as souvenirs. Additionally, set up a social media sharing station where attendees can upload their images online, creating a larger digital footprint for your event.


3. Engaging Competitions and Challenges

Make the photo booth experience more engaging by introducing challenges like best pose competitions. This can significantly boost participation and create unforgettable moments.


Promoting Your Event through the Photo Booth


Integrating a photo booth offers entertainment and serves as a valuable tool for promoting your event. Here are some strategies:


1. Create Hashtags

Develop a unique hashtag for your event that guests can use when sharing their photos. This fosters a connection among attendees and increases your event's visibility on social media.


2. Use the Photos for Future Marketing

Leverage the photos captured during your event in future promotional materials. Sharing these images on your website or social media platforms builds excitement for upcoming occasions.

Staying on Brand


No matter the type of event, maintaining brand consistency is crucial. A custom photo booth that reflects your brand leaves a lasting impression. Here are tips on how to stay on brand:


  1. Design your booth and props to match your event's color scheme.

  2. Include your logo in the corner of photo prints.

  3. Provide materials that introduce guests to your brand and how they can stay connected after the event.


Tracking Success and Engagement


After your event, measuring success is essential. Here are methods to track engagement:


1. Collect Feedback

Gather feedback from guests regarding their photo booth experience. This insight reveals what worked well and what could be improved for future events.


2. Analyze Social Media Metrics

Monitor engagement with posts featuring your unique hashtag. Analyzing likes, shares, and comments provides valuable data about audience interaction.


3. Measure Attendance vs. Engagement Rate

Compare the number of attendees with those who used or engaged with the photo booth. This analysis indicates how well the booth attracted participation.
